Gray Ratsnake in West Virginia
HarmlessPantherophis spiloides

Yes. The Gray Ratsnake has been recorded in 49 West Virginia counties. It is non-venomous (harmless). Long-bodied with weakly keeled scales; blotched, striped, or solid depending on species.
